DK Polwarth Lustre is soft, strong and lustrous. This wonderful wool is from the New Zealand Polwarth sheep, an old sheep breed combining 75% merino and 25% Lincoln. The fiber is similar to merino but with more sheen, so sleek, springy and lustrous. It is worsted spun from long staple fibers to produce a yarn that is silky and smooth. It has good stitch definition and dyes up well to produce strong and vibrant colors.
246 yards per 100gm hank
100% Superwash New Zealand Polwarth Wool DK weight
Recommended Needle Size: US 4 - 7 needles
Gauge (stockinette stitch): 22sts x 30 rows over 4 inches
US 6 needles
Care Instructions:
Machine wash on gentle cycle in cold water
Hand wash as normal in cool water (Recommended)
Do not wring and dry flat.
